Team Profile
The Cal State Bakersfield Roadrunners embody a rugged, blue-collar identity, a legacy of national championships, and the fighting spirit of California's Central Valley. Forged in a dominant Division II era, the Roadrunners' athletic heritage is defined by a men's basketball dynasty that captured three NCAA National Championships, including a perfect undefeated season in 1993. This tradition of toughness is epitomized by its wrestling program, a perennial powerhouse that competes in the Pac-12 Conference and has produced numerous NCAA Division I national champions, including the legendary Stephen Neal. After successfully transitioning to Division I, the basketball program created a new chapter of history, winning a conference title on a dramatic buzzer-beater to earn its first March Madness bid in 2016 and following it with a run to the NIT semifinals. Now a competitive member of the Big West Conference, CSUB brings its tough, no-frills style of play to a new set of California rivals. The CSUB Roadrunners represent a brand of athletics built on hard work and a proven championship pedigree, standing as a proud testament to the resilience and determination of Bakersfield.
